Summary "Charming and clever Emma Woodhouse is used to getting her way. She's content living in her tight-knit Upper East Side neighbourhood, maintaining perfect grades at university and keeping an eye on her lonely father. And when her budding matchmaking hobby results in her sister's marriage, she knows she's on to something. If only George Knightley, her annoying neighbour and childhood friend, would get out of her way. George is only too happy to point out Emma's flaws. Is she spoilt? Maybe a little. Does she insert herself into other people's business? Only sometimes. Emma has the best of intentions, though - she just wants everyone around her to be happy, even as she focuses on completing her graduate degree and finding her own place in the world. But will anyone ever take her seriously? As Emma's schemes collide with nearly everyone around them, Emma and George come toe to toe. But they slowly begin to realise that there might be more to the person they've known their entire life ... and that, sometimes, the best matches come from the most unexpected places." -- Back cover.
